Australian economist Steve Keen said on a podcast that one of the key differences between the Chinese and US economic models is China's greater focus on the public sector. He cited high-speed rail and healthcare as examples, noting that China's strong public sector and well-developed infrastructure provide a solid foundation for private-sector growth and innovation.
